Output 748840268628027d0e541bb6a94d13d8a9edbe5c2a88d7c0bbcd093d511a5f4a:1

value
2696553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18073ed70ebb3c2659f03eb6479c2776eae2a63e OP_EQUAL
address
33t4pa7SaB1rQ6wKXWmvF7HkbZtyBkE8JL
transaction
748840268628027d0e541bb6a94d13d8a9edbe5c2a88d7c0bbcd093d511a5f4a
spent
true